Admission Requirements

Entrance Requirements

Ugandan Students:

Applicants for the above stated post-diploma upgrading degree program will have to meet the following entrance requirements:

  1. At least a minimum of 5 passes including English and Mathematics at O’ level.

  2. Should have a diploma in midwifery from a recognised training institution.

  3. Provide proof of current registration with the Uganda Nurses and Midwives Council (UNMC).

  4. A certified copy of official transcripts from an approved school of nursing and midwifery.

  5. Pass an entrance exam with at least 50%.

  6. Pass an entrance interview to verify clinical competencies.

  7. Working experience of at least 2 years in a recognized health care setting.

Pre-requisite entry requirements (International Students):

  1. At least a minimum of 5 passes at O'level including mathematics and English and at least two principle passes at A'level in Biology and Chemistry or an equivalent qualification (secured at the same sitting).

  2. A certified copy of official transcripts from an recognized training institution which have been equated by UNEB OR NCHE.

  3. Pass an entrance exam with at least 50%.

  4. Proof Working experience of at least 2 years in a recognized health care setting.

  5. Proof of current registration with a regulatory body in their home country and will be verified with UNMC.

  6. Must satisfy both the English Language requirements and the academic requirements.

Additional Requirements and Considerations

Applicants whose first language is not English will be required to demonstrate a proficiency in the English language by passing an English proficiency Test conducted by the University.

Career Opportunities

If you are considering pursuing a Bachelor of Midwifery degree at Victoria University, you are likely interested in pursuing a career in midwifery, a field that involves providing care and support to women during pregnancy, childbirth, and postpartum.

After completing your degree, you will be equipped with the knowledge and skills needed to work as a professional midwife in a variety of settings, including hospitals, birthing centers, and in- home care. As a midwife, you will be responsible for a range of duties, including prenatal care, childbirth assistance, and postpartum care.

There are numerous career opportunities available for graduates of a Bachelor of Midwifery program. You may choose to work in a traditional hospital setting, where you will work alongside other healthcare professionals to provide care to pregnant women and new mothers.

Alternatively, you may decide to work in a birthing center, where you will work in a more homelike environment, providing support and guidance to women as they give birth.

Another option for midwifery graduates is to start their own private practice, providing personalized care and support to women in their homes or in dedicated birthing centers.

Additionally, you may choose to work in public health, education, or advocacy, working to improve maternal and infant health outcomes through research, policy development, and community outreach.
